

- Dream in Green ( Local Miami )
Dream in Green is a non-profit organization whose mission is to develop and implement programs that promote energy conservation and efficiency, environmental sustainability, and the use of renewable energy. We share the conviction that global warming is a reality that presents our society with both an unprecedented challenge and opportunity. We build partnerships with schools, local governments, and businesses for the purpose of reducing greenhouse gas emissions, waste, and our reliance on fossil fuels. Our programs emphasize education and behavior change. Dream in Green, Inc. was incorporated as a Florida non-profit corporation on February 20, 2006. We are exempt from Federal income tax under section 501(c)(3) of the Internal Revenue Code.
